Upgrade minimist to 1.2.6
This CL updates minimist to 1.2.6 to fix a critical security
vulnerability: https://nvd.nist.gov/vuln/detail/CVE-2021-44906
The fix was made by running:
`npm run install-deps audit fix --audit-level=critical`
